Get To Know... Willie Greene
Born: September 23, 1971, Milledgeville, Georgia
Drafted: 1989, by the Pirates
Debut: 1992, with the Reds
Reds Stats: 7 season at 3B, 445 games, 1543 PA, 63 HR, 224 RBI, .250 BA

1st round draft pick in 1989.
Debuted in the majors at age 20.
26 home run, 91 RBI season in 1997.
NL Player of the Week, 9/29/96.
